1 Issued in March 2016 (No.13) JAVADA has been implementing Skills Evaluation System Promotion Program as a part of international cooperation by ODA of Japan. The Program includes piloting activities of national skills testing as well as skills competions in Asia to help them share the skills evaluation system with the governmental agencies and local industries. They are expected to develop their skills evaluation system through the activities in near future. In fiscal 2015, JAVADA has conducted the following activities in seven countries - Indonesia, Thailand, Vietnam, Cambodia, Laos, Myanmar and India. Skills Evaluation System Promotion Program Workshop on Skills Evaluation Method We provide workshops in Japan and the member countries to responsible officials from skills evaluation organizations on how to create skills test projects and marking criteria. Skills Assessor Training We provide lectures in Japan and the member countries to skilled people in the industry on how to administer and mark skills test. Skills Evaluation Traials / Study Visit For the Skills Evaluation Traials, the participants in the above workshop and training conduct skills tests on a trial basis so that they can try the results of the workshop and the training under the cooperation of industrial organizations and committed partner companies in the member countries. Also, for the Study Visit, we invite examiners from various countries to member countries where these events are actively held in order to provide an opportunity to make a study tour of a skills evaluation trials and exchange views. Assessors Certification Test For those member countries where skills evaluation trials have been well-established, we accredit skills evaluation assessors by selecting from outstanding skills asssessors, and contribute to promoting skills test by local leadership. Public-Private Joint Committee Based on the results of skills evaluation trials, a public-private committee consisting of the government, industrial organizations, companies, etc. in the member countries is held to study how to disseminate the skills evaluation system to the member countries in the future. ● In Thailand

In January 2016, the Study Visit was held by

inviting policy makers in the field of skill development

from Vietnam, Cambodia, Lao PDR, Myanmar and

India to Thailand for observing good practice of Skills

Evaluation Trials for “Electronic equipment

assembly” and “Turning”. (See page 6)

● In Indonesia

In May 2015, JAVADA and Indonesian

Professional Certification Authority (BNSP) signed

the MOU to add JAVADA’s signature on the national

skills certificate of BNSP in the case the qualification

is based on the Japan’s practical skills test project

and signed the MOU. (See page 6)

● In India

In December 2015, Skills Assessor Training and

Skills Evaluation Trials were held and the training

was newly started for skills assessor of “Turning”.

(See page 9)

● In Vietnam

In September 2015, the National Trade Skill Test

of “Mechanical Inspection” was implemented. By

adding this, there are four trades, “Turning”, “Milling

Machine”, “Information Network Cabling”, and

“Mechanical Inspection” in National Trade Skill Test

based on the MOU. (See page 7)

● In Myanmar

In December 2015, Skills Evaluation Trials for

“Plastering Work” was held. The practical test and

theoretical test which were made at the Trial were

adopted as skills evaluation test in Myanmar. (See

page 9)

● In Lao PDR

In October 2015, the Workshop on Skills

Evaluation Method was held to train persons in

charge of developing skills test standards and

marking criteria for “Plastering Work” and

“Mechanical Inspection”. (See page 8)

Workshop on Skills Evaluation Method in Japan

For a period of eight days from October 19 to 26 in 2015, the workshops were held at mainly Makuhari

International Training Center to learn outline of National Trade Skills Tests and know-how of making test

questions as below. Regarding the Plastering Work, the workshop was held at Institute of Technologists.

MOU signing with Indonesian Professional Certification

Authority (BNSP)

On 20 May 2015, JAVADA and Indonesian Professional Certification Authority (BNSP) signed the MOU to

add JAVADA’s signature on the national skills certificate of BNSP in the case the qualification is based on the

Japan’s practical skills test project in Jakarta, Indonesia.

Study Visit of Skills Evaluation Trials in Thailand

JAVADA invited a examiners from each member countries – Vietnam, Cambodia, Lao PDR, and Myanmar

– to Bangkok, Thailand to conduct a Study Visit of Skills Evaluation Trials as below.

Participants from each country observed Skills Evaluation

Trials as a good practice, learned good practice of how to

administer National Skills Testing and precise evaluation methods,

and consider more effective promotion method of skills evaluation

system in their countries through exchanging ideas about the

efforts toward to skill evaluation in each country.

Skills Assessor Training and Skills Evaluation Trials in Vietnam

For a period of five days from 21 to 25 September 2015, Skills Assessor Training and Skills Evaluation

Trials for Mechanical Inspection of Grade 2 and 3 were held with the cooperation of EBARA VIETNAM PUMP

CO., LTD. at TECHNIQUE TECHNOLOGY COLLEGE in Hanoi, Vietnam. During the Skills Evaluation Trials,

“Vietnam’s National Trade Skill Test” of Grade 2 and 3 of “Mechanical Inspection” was held for the first time. Mr.

Kimio Ogawa from EBARA Corporation was the lecturer for training and trials.

Skills Assessor Training in Cambodia

For a period of three days from 11 to 13 January 2016, Skills Assessor Training for “Electronic Equipment

Assembly” (Power Distribution and Control Panel Assembly) of Grade 3 was held at Industrial Technical Institute

in Phnom Penh, Cambodia under the instruction of Mr. Yukio Hagiuda from Toshiba Infrastructure Equipment

Technology Corporation.

Workshop on Skills Evaluation Method in Lao PDR

For a period of three days from 13 to 16 October 2015, Workshops on Skills Evaluation Method for

“Plastering Work” of Grade 3 and “Mechanical Inspection” of Grade 3 were held at Lao-Korea Skills

Development Institute in Vientiane, Lao PDR. For “Plastering Work”, Mr. Yuji Nomura from Nomura

Plaster/Stucco Company was the instructor and for “Mechanical Inspection”, Mr. Takayasu Masayuki from

EBARA Corporation was the instructor.

Skills Evaluation Trials in Myanmar

For a period of two days from 15 to 16 December 2015, Skills Evaluation Trials for “Plastering Work” of

Grade 3 was held at Central Construction Training Center (Thuwunna) in Yangon, Myanmar. Technical

guidance was provided by Prof. Hitoshi Mihara from Institute of Technologists. The practical test and theoretical

test which were made at this Trial were adopted as skills evaluation test in Myanmar by National Skills Standard

Authority.

Skills Assessor Training and Skills Evaluation Trials in India

For a period of five days from 14 to 18 December 2015, Skills Assessor Training and Skills Evaluation Trials

for “Machining” (Turning) of Grade 3 was held at India Yamaha Motor Pvt. Ltd. in Uttar Pradesh, India. Technical

guidance was provided by Mr. Fumio Inagawa from JAVADA.

Assessors Certification Test in Indonesia

In February 2016, Assessors Certification Test was implemented for those who had gained knowledge and

experience through Skills Assessor Training and Skills Evaluation Trials, in the field of “Mechanical Inspection” in

Indonesia. Mr. Masanori Yunoki, expert from Japan and Mr. Asep, Skills Evaluation Master assessed five

candidates as good assessors and they will be accredited after assessment of JAVADA.

Public-Private Joint Committee

The Public-Private Joint Committee consisting of government agencies and private-sector companies was

held in seven member countries as shown in the table below. This served as a valuable opportunity for the

government and private sector to exchange opinions and to discuss a future direction of the dissemination of the

skill evaluation system based on the results of Workshop on Skills Evaluation Method, Skills Assessor Training

and Skills Evaluation Trials. There was a lively discussion about a further strengthening of cooperation between

the government and private sector, stronger efforts to train assessors and improve the skill evaluation criteria,

and the need for skills tests.
